Gold Hunter arranges $1.25-million private placement

HUNT · Price
Executive Summary
- Gold Hunter Resources Inc. has arranged a non-brokered private placement for aggregate gross proceeds of up to C$1.25 million to fund its first systematic drilling program at the Great Northern project in Newfoundland.
- The offering consists of two tranches: flow-through units priced at 5.5 cents and hard-dollar units priced at 5 cents, with Red Cloud Securities Inc. acting as a finder.
- Proceeds will be used for eligible Canadian exploration expenses at the Great Northern project (flow-through) and working capital/general corporate purposes (hard-dollar).
Key Details
- Total Gross Proceeds: Up to C$1.25 million.
- Flow-Through Units:
- Quantity: Up to 14,545,455 units.
- Price: 5.5 cents per unit.
- Composition: One common share (flow-through) and one-half of one common share purchase warrant.
- Warrant Terms: Entitles holder to acquire one common share at $0.08 per share for 24 months from issuance.
- Use of Proceeds: Eligible Canadian exploration expenses at the Great Northern project; qualifying expenditures renounced to subscribers effective Dec. 31, 2025.
- Hard-Dollar Units:
- Quantity: Up to 9,000,000 units.
- Price: 5 cents per unit.
- Composition: One common share and one common share purchase warrant.
- Warrant Terms: Entitles holder to acquire one warrant share at $0.075 per share for 24 months from issuance.
- Use of Proceeds: Working capital and general corporate purposes.
- Finder: Red Cloud Securities Inc.
- Regulatory Conditions: Closing is subject to receipt of all required regulatory approvals, including approval of the Canadian Securities Exchange (CSE).
- Hold Period: Securities subject to a statutory hold period ending four months plus one day from the date of issuance.
- Project Context: The financing positions the company to transition from consolidation/preparation into its first systematic drilling program at the Great Northern project, which covers 26,237 hectares along the Doucers Valley fault structure.
